How much do Home Health and Personal Care Aides make?
Your level of experience is a key factor in determining your earning potential. Here's what you can expect at different career stages:
0-2 years
Hourly Rate
$16.29/hr
Range: $15.52 - $17.08
Annual Rate
$33,898
Range: $32,284 - $35,512
3-5 years
Hourly Rate
$19.17/hr
Range: $18.26 - $20.09
Annual Rate
$39,880
Range: $37,981 - $41,779
6+ years
Hourly Rate
$22.05/hr
Range: $21.00 - $23.10
Annual Rate
$45,862
Range: $43,678 - $48,046
